European airspace has opened to flights in several countries - with governments saying they are going to progressively open their airports during the course of the day. Flights will be allowed in zones with a lower concentration of ash. But the danger from the volcanic cloud from Iceland is far from over. Reports coming in say more lava and ash is spewing out of the volcano and moving towards south and east towards Britian. The unprecedented closure of European airspace for days has caused complete travel chaos. Finally, some flights are operating again.. bringing back relieved passengers as we hear from Germany's Düsseldorf airport.
